Accused robber blames mental illness
The court system hasn’t given up on Abraham Wilson Jr., but he may have given up on it. Wilson is being held in the Clay County Jail, facing charges that he led officers on a high-speed car chase on Jan. 8 that ended in Moorhead after he allegedly robbed Cornerstone Bank in Fargo. Police also think he’s responsible for the Jan. 6 robbery of Stop-N-Go at 3220 12th Ave. N. In a phone interview from the jail, Wilson told The Forum on Monday he won’t fight the charges. He said with what authorities have on him, he “doesn’t have a snowball’s chance.”
